Interface: ProviderConnectionLifecycle
Methods
delete()?
optional
delete(logger
?):Promise
<void
>
Parameters
• logger?: Logger
Returns
Promise
<void
>
Defined in
packages/extension-api/src/extension-api.d.ts:377
edit()?
optional
edit(editContext
,params
,logger
?,token
?):Promise
<void
>
Parameters
• editContext: LifecycleContext
• params
• logger?: Logger
• token?: CancellationToken
Returns
Promise
<void
>
Defined in
packages/extension-api/src/extension-api.d.ts:378
start()?
optional
start(startContext
,logger
?):Promise
<void
>
Parameters
• startContext: LifecycleContext
• logger?: Logger
Returns
Promise
<void
>
Defined in
packages/extension-api/src/extension-api.d.ts:375
stop()?
optional
stop(stopContext
,logger
?):Promise
<void
>
Parameters
• stopContext: LifecycleContext
• logger?: Logger
Returns
Promise
<void
>